中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

Neo4j圖算法能處理大數據嗎

小樊
84
2024-10-31 13:03:27
欄目: 編程語言

Neo4j圖算法確實能夠處理大數據,并且它在大數據處理方面展現出了強大的優勢和應用潛力。以下是對Neo4j圖算法處理大數據能力的詳細分析:

Neo4j圖算法處理大數據的能力

  • 靈活的數據模型:Neo4j支持多種類型的節點和關系,可以根據實際需求設計出最合適的數據模型,這使得它非常適合處理復雜的數據關系。
  • 高效的查詢性能:由于采用了圖結構存儲數據,Neo4j在處理復雜的查詢時表現出色,可以快速地遍歷節點和關系,實現高效的數據檢索和分析。
  • 強大的數據分析能力:Neo4j提供了豐富的圖算法和查詢語言,可以進行復雜的數據分析和挖掘,支持基于節點和關系的聚類、路徑分析、社區發現等功能。
  • 可擴展性和高可用性:Neo4j支持水平擴展和分布式部署,可以處理大規模的數據集。同時,它還具有高可用性和容錯性,能夠保證數據的可靠性和穩定性。

Neo4j圖算法在大數據處理中的應用場景

  • 社交網絡分析:幫助用戶發現社交網絡中的關鍵人物、社區結構和信息傳播路徑。
  • 推薦系統:通過分析用戶的歷史行為和興趣,為用戶提供更準確和個性化的推薦結果。
  • 欺詐檢測:幫助企業檢測和預防欺詐行為,通過分析大量的交易數據和用戶行為,發現潛在的欺詐模式和異常行為。
  • 知識圖譜:將各種類型的知識和實體進行關聯,實現知識的智能化管理和應用。

Neo4j圖算法的優化策略

  • 并行查詢:通過將查詢任務分配給多個節點或服務器,可以提高查詢性能。
  • 數據庫設計:通過優化數據庫結構(例如,減少冗余的屬性),可以減少查詢的時間和空間復雜度。
  • 緩存:通過使用緩存技術(例如,Redis或Memcached),可以在不需要從數據庫中讀取數據的情況下對數據進行操作。
  • 優化配置:通過調整數據庫連接參數(如最大連接數、超時時間等),可以最大化系統的吞吐量。

綜上所述,Neo4j圖算法不僅能夠處理大數據,而且在大數據處理中展現出了顯著的優勢和應用潛力。通過合理的優化策略,Neo4j可以有效地應對大數據處理的各種挑戰。

0
峡江县| 苍溪县| 晴隆县| 轮台县| 吴堡县| 天门市| 怀柔区| 文昌市| 黄骅市| 阜新| 平武县| 藁城市| 萍乡市| 永和县| 四会市| 故城县| 尤溪县| 尉氏县| 宝应县| 界首市| 抚州市| 洞头县| 扎兰屯市| 临城县| 清河县| 迭部县| 石门县| 怀仁县| 遂宁市| 于都县| 广宗县| 南宁市| 青冈县| 历史| 信阳市| 右玉县| 福泉市| 宝清县| 株洲县| 酉阳| 白山市|